The Talk
    Amber sat in her room listening to them argue again.   Her step-mother, Briana, was a piece of work.  Ever since Amber’s father remarried after his mate’s death, life had taken an even worse turn.  Her birth mother died in a car accident ten years ago when Amber was only six.  Grieving and not knowing how to care for a little girl on his own, Carl remarried on his Alpha’s advice to Briana in an attempt to strengthen the alliance between their pack, Black Alder, and the neighbouring pack, Shadow Rock.      Briana brought three children with her to the marriage; Tyler who was now twenty-two, and twins Lauren and Brenda who were the same age as Amber, sixteen.  While Tyler was quiet and kept to himself, the twins were quite possibly worse than their mother.  They insistently bullied Amber from day one, calling her names because she was a few pounds heavier than the twins’ size zero frames, and repeating the words Briana used to tell her over and over… That they were not family and they would never be family.  Their bullying caused Amber to doubt herself; she felt like an outsider within her own pack and kept from going to as many pack events as possible.  She only had one friend, Stacy, who she had known since before her mother’s death.     “It’s making me look bad!” Briana screamed at Amber’s dad, Carl.  “I don’t personally care whether or not Amber goes to pack events but people are starting to ask where she is.  She’s sixteen!  She’s supposed to be at pack events now that she’s at an age where her mate can recognize her scent.  I am tired of being asked where she is!”     “I don’t know what to tell you, Briana,” Carl said exasperated.  “I cannot drag her to the events.  I’ll talk to her but that’s all I can promise you.  There’s a damn reason she doesn’t want to go out and it’s because of you and your girls.”      The house went silent before the front door slammed and Briana’s car was heard screeching out of the driveway.  Amber had never heard her dad admit to his wife that she and her twins were the reason Amber did not want to go out.      Amber heard her dad’s footsteps coming up the stairs and toward her room before he knocked on her door.      “You can come in dad.”     Carl opened the door and sighed, “I guess you heard all of that.”     He walked over to Amber who sat on her bed, leaning against the headboard with her knees to her chest and sat down.  He looked exhausted.  They sat in silence for a moment before Carl finally spoke.     “I hate to agree with her right now but Briana is right.  You have to start going to pack events.  I understand why you don’t want to, but pack rules dictate that you have to go now that you’re sixteen and recognizable by your mate.”     Silence met his comment.     Carl sighed again.  “Amber, I get it.  I really do.  I know that it’s hard, especially with Briana and the twins.  If you don’t start attending pack events though, soon Alpha Gunner is going to start taking notice of the whispers of your absence and neither of us wants to deal with that.”     Amber didn’t speak for a moment while she collected her thoughts even to form words.      “I know dad,” Amber whispered.   “I know, but I’m scared to go and be rejected by everyone like the twins say I will be.  I mean, they’re right, who would want to be saddled with me?  I’m boring and plain looking and I’m not thin like the twins.”  At that, a tear slid down Amber’s cheek before she could wipe it away.     “Amber, let me tell you something,” her dad said.  “You’re not boring and you sure as hell as not plain-looking.  You look so much like your mother that it almost hurts sometimes, and she was the most beautiful woman I have ever seen still to this day.  The only thing you’re right about is that you’re not thin like the twins.  But, Lauren and Brenda are skin and bones; you have curves that, and it pains me as your father to say this, but you have the kind of curves that would drive a male werewolf crazy.  Anyone would be lucky to have you.”     Amber sat in silence for a moment before her dad sighed again.     “You need to get ready sweetheart. We have a pack bonfire tonight and I need you to go.”   With that, Carl left his daughter’s bedroom hoping to hell and back that she was ready to leave in the next few hours.
